Petpals provide the purrrrfect alternative to a cattery.
It's a fact that moving cats causes stress; which is why leaving a cat at home is the vets preferred method of care for when you need to go away. Besides, which cat wouldn't choose all the comforts of home and regular contact from a Petpals carer.
Our clients can go away safe in the knowledge that we are visiting their cats once, twice or three times a day to feed, clean litter trays if required, play, and of course give lots of TLC. All of our carers attend regular training courses so we can cater for elderly or cats who require regular medication such as injected insulin.

Home Sitting is the traditional service where a fully vetted pet carer stays in your home while you are away so that your pets can remain in their own familiar surroundings, enjoying their own routines while you are away.
The carer will sleep at your home and care for your home as well as your pets while you are away.

The clocks going back, bonfire night and gathering of leaves in the gardens are all signs that winter is fast approaching and with it the fact walking the dog in the daytime becomes more difficult to the working family.
The PDSA recently published a survey that found a third of dog owners found that their dogs were affected by SAD (Seasonal Affective Disorder) with the dark winter months inducing depression. Half of all dog owners found that their animal spent longer asleep during winter and 20% said their best friend was less lively. [read full article]
